根据煤与瓦斯突出的地质条件,对煤岩体系中的弹性潜能、瓦斯内能、采场附加应力积聚的能量分别进行了定性的划分,并结合弹性潜能、瓦斯内能,对煤与瓦斯突出的量级程度也尝试性地首次做出分类,并提高了原来的下限指标。对典型突出模式进行了简要地分析,为今后开展防治利民矿井煤与瓦斯突出工作提供了新的思路与对策。  相似文献

In many parts of the world, the repetition of medium–strong intensity earthquake ground motions at brief intervals of time has been observed. The new design philosophies for buildings in seismic areas are based on multi‐level design approaches, which take into account more than a single damageability limit state. According to these approaches, a sequence of seismic actions may produce important consequences on the structural safety. In this paper, the effects of repeated earthquake ground motions on the response of single‐degree‐of‐freedom systems (SDOF) with non‐linear behaviour are analysed. A comparison is performed with the effect of a single seismic event on the originally non‐damaged system for different hysteretic models in terms of pseudo‐acceleration response spectra, behaviour factor q and damage parameters. The elastic–perfect plastic system is the most vulnerable one under repeated earthquake ground motions and is characterized by a strong reduction of the q‐factor. A moment resisting steel frame is analysed as well, showing a reduction of the q‐factor under repeated earthquake ground motions even larger than that of an equivalent SDOF system. 基于简化的Pride理论模拟声电效应测井响应   总被引:3,自引:6,他引:3       下载免费PDF全文
针对声电效应测井问题,提出了一种全波列数值模拟方法.该方法忽略声电效应测井 时转换电场对声场的影响,并将电场视为似稳场.采用点声源模型,依据Biot理论得出了井外 孔隙介质声场的表达式,运用这些表达式和似稳电场近似方法,导出了声电效应测井时转换 电场的计算公式.在计算出的转换电场波形中,有伴随斯通利波的电场、伴随纵波和横波的 电场、和临界折射电磁波场.在25kHz以下的频率范围内,依据这种方法计算出来的声电转换 波波形与依据完整Pride理论计算的波形一致.  相似文献

It is well understood that, in studying the mechanical and hydromechanical behaviour of rock joints, their morphology must be taken into account. A geostatistical approach has been developed for characterizing the morphology of fracture surfaces at a decimetre scale. This allows the analysis of the spatial variability of elevations, and their first and second derivatives, with the intention of producing a model that gives a numerical three‐dimensional (3D) representation of the lower and upper surfaces of the fracture. Two samples (I and II) located close together were cored across a natural fracture. The experimental data are the elevations recorded along profiles (using recording steps of 0.5 and 0.02 mm, respectively, for the samples I and II). The goal of this study is to model the surface topography of sample I, so getting estimates for elevations at each node of a square grid whose mesh size will be, for mechanical purposes, no larger than the recording step. Since the fracture surface within the sample core is not strictly horizontal, geostatistical methods are applied to residuals of elevations of sample I. Further, since structural information is necessary at very low scale, theoretical models of variograms of elevations, first and second derivatives are fitted using data of both that sample I and sample II. The geostatistical reconstructions are computed using kriging and conditional simulation methods. In order to validate these reconstructions, variograms and distributions of experimental data are compared with variograms and distributions of the fitted data. William Norton 《Area》2003,35(4):418-426
Cultural geography might benefit from consideration of radical behaviourism and from interpretation and application of the concepts of behaviour analysis. The basic concept is that of operant conditioning, referring to the environment reinforcing behaviours that are most adaptive and effective in achieving reinforcers and avoiding aversive stimuli. The concept of rule-governed behaviour facilitates incorporation of cognition into behaviour analyses, accommodating the fact that many consequences are delayed. These concepts are applied in an analysis of nineteenth-century Mormon settlement in the American West. This argument for an objectivist approach is laden with social scientific baggage not favoured in contemporary cultural geography.  相似文献

岩石波速温度和压力系数的测量方法及其应用   总被引:1,自引:3,他引:1  
概述了高温高压实验技术在研究地球深部物质组成和结构等方面所起的作用,认为它是把地球物理模型同地球深部物质组成结合起来必不可少的一个中间环节,通过分析典型的试验结果,介绍了在实验室测定岩石波速温度系数(ρ↓V/ρ↓T)P、压力系数(ρ↓T/ρ↓P)T和岩石本征波速(VO)的方法,以及运用它们进行波速外推的原理,结合前人工作实例,阐明了将此技术与地质及地球物理研究结合,为地球物理测深资料的解释提供实验约束的研究思路,针对在前人工作中实验参数及实验结果存在差异的现象,着重探讨了实验条件和流程对实验结果的影响,认为,在用回归方法计算(ρ↓V/ρ↓P)T时,通常应在大于300MPa的压力段上采集实验数据,以消除岩石内部先存微裂隙的影响;在计算(ρ↓V/ρ↓P)T时,为抑制热裂隙的产生,还应满足不小于1MPa/℃的压力增量;另外,测定(ρ↓V/ρ↓T)P时,实验温度不宜太高,以避免引起岩石内部的矿物相变和物态变化。  相似文献

深层地震勘探为地震波传播理论研究提出了新的挑战和机遇。深层地震勘探的主要难点是上覆层的影响甚大,使后续的处理有隔靴挠痒之感,必须应用波场延拓消除上覆层影响。深层波速的高速性和横向不均匀性决定了大角散射和弹性波处理方法的重要性。本文具体评述了深层地震勘探的主要方法对策,深入探讨了波场延拓的李群方法和弹性反演的某些问题,目的在于为深化深层地震提供新的研究手段和方法。  相似文献

王波  甄峰  张姗琪  黄学锋  周亮 《地理研究》2021,40(7):1935-1948
建设充满活力的城市空间得到地理和城乡规划学者的广泛关注。随着空气污染问题的加剧,空气质量影响居民在城市空间中的活动,但鲜有研究考察空气污染与城市活力的定量关系。基于广州市2019年新浪微博签到记录、日气象和空气质量数据、以及建成环境数据,本研究构建以街道为空间单元、以天为时间单元的面板数据,通过标准差椭圆(SDE)以及面板回归模型测度空气污染对城市活力的抑制效应以及该抑制效应在不同建成环境上的异质性。研究得到以下结论:① 城市活力SDE面积随空气质量指数(AQI)上升而收缩,轻度污染和中度污染的城市活力SDE面积仅为空气质量优的约80%和30%。② 运用空间面板回归模型控制街道的空间关联性后,空气质量指数(AQI)对城市活力具有明显负向影响,AQI每增加1个单位,日活动强度减少约0.10次/10 km2;当空气质量恶化到中等污染后,AQI每增加1个单位,日活动强度减少约0.14次/10 km2。③ 空气污染对城市活力的抑制效应在不同建成环境上存在异质性,POI密度、离城市中心距离强化空气污染对城市活力的抑制效应,而地铁站密度、道路交叉口密度、土地利用混合度则弱化空气污染对城市活力的抑制效应。本研究有助于更好厘清空气污染、建成环境与城市活力的关系,并为优化建成环境以缓减空气污染对城市活力抑制效应提供分析支撑。  相似文献

This paper presents an analytical model for the inelastic response analysis of braced steel structures. A model is first presented for the behaviour of steel struts subjected to cyclic axial load, which combines the analytical formulation of plastic hinge behaviour with empirical formulas developed on the basis of experimental data. The brace is modelled as a pin-ended member, with a plastic hinge located at the midspan. Braces, with other end conditions, are handled using the effective length concept. Step-wise regression analysis is employed, to approximate the plastic conditions for the steel UC section. Verification of the brace model is performed on the basis of quasi-static analyses of individual struts and a one-bay one-storey X-braced steel frame. The comparison of analytical and experimental data has confirmed that the proposed brace model is able to accurately simulate the cyclic inelastic behaviour of steel braces and braced systems. A series of dynamic analyses has been performed on two-storey V- and X-braced frames to study the influence of brace slenderness ratio on the inelastic response, and to look at the redistribution of forces in the post-buckling range of behaviour of CBFs. Recommendations have been made as to the estimation of maximum storey drifts for concentrically-braced steel frames in major seismic event. © 1997 John Wiley & Sons, Ltd.  相似文献

The effect of heat on clay behaviour is characterized by non-linearity and irreversibility. Due to the complex influence of temperature, thermomechanical factors have to be taken into account for the numerical simulation of the behaviour of such materials. A cyclic thermo-viscoplastic model is developed for this purpose. It includes thermal hardening and the evolution of yield surfaces with temperature. From the physical point of view, it is built on the basis of available experimental results for a temperature range in which no phase change occurs. Conceptually, it is the generalization of an isothermal multimechanism cyclic model. A thermoplastic formulation of the model is also derived. The results obtained from numerical simulations compare well with experiments. © 1997 by John Wiley & Sons, Ltd.  相似文献
